Someone stole my baby. But Timofey Viktorov thinks it was me.

I took my loved ones and ran. What other choice did I have?

But somewhere out there, some monster has the baby I’ve come to love as my own.

Timofey comes after me. He finds us—because duh, of course he does.

Now, I’m in the fight of my life. Can I make him believe me? Or will the pains of our past blind him to the truth: that the only way we’ll rescue our son is if we do it together?

Whiskey Pain is book two in the Viktorov Bratva duet. The story begins in book one, Whiskey Poison.
